Subject: Locker cut-over done

Hi all — quick recap. We finished moving the Sudsbox laundry-locker access flow off the legacy PIN service last night. Unlock requests now go through Gatelet, and the old kiosk firmware is retired. A few residents hit cached tokens early on, but that cleared itself. For reference, the new flow runs with the following configuration values.

config for bahop-baduf:
[kasion]
team = lamath
access_code = ac_d807e5
host = kasion.paliqcloud.corp
port = 4000
owner = julix.tamvan
peer = frair.qorvelsoft.local

Image slimming for the Corvanto gateway is handled in the strip stage: build deps, docs, and locale files are removed before the final layer is squashed. Expect the release image around 140 MB; anything over 200 MB means the stage was skipped and the tag should not be promoted. Confirm the squashed digest matches the manifest, then verify against the build token listed below.

build token for tawif-bahip: htk31_68bba16e1afabfef4ecc69408c06f16

**Alert: SchemaRegistryWriteFailure (Ledgerhawk Events)**

This alert indicates that the Ledgerhawk schema registry rejected or failed to persist a new event schema version. Producers will fall back to the last accepted version, so no events are lost, but new fields will be silently dropped until the write succeeds. Check registry disk usage and compatibility-mode settings first; incompatible breaking changes are the most common cause. If the failure persists beyond two retry cycles, escalate to the eventing team.

alerts address for kafof-bagag: kasael@olvarqdyn.corp

Notes from the Driftline onboarding sync: the deploy-status chat bot posts rollout state to the team channel every 15 minutes during a release. New members should not mute it during release windows. Commands are listed in the bot's help message. Feature requests and bug reports go to the bot's owner, named below.

signatory, fahag-bawep: Weneth Belwyn Kasath Ulaeth

/*
 * Partition boundary for the Ledgerline events table.
 * Tables are split by calendar month, UTC. Queries must
 * include a month predicate or the planner scans every
 * partition. Do not merge partitions by hand; use the
 * maintenance job. Retention drops partitions older than
 * eighteen months. The migration that created this scheme
 * is identified by the token below.
 */

trace token, bahof-bajof: htk14_8a1461298e2eb9